Ticket: Slimmed image breaks runtime on Pellarc build agents.

Repro steps:
1. Build the hollowed image with the strip-layers profile enabled.
2. Push to the staging registry and deploy to the canary pool.
3. Container exits with a missing shared-library error within ten seconds.

Expected: parity with the full image. Actual: crash loop. Suspect the trim step removes the resolver libs. To pull the failing image from the staging registry, authenticate with the token below.

session JWT of tawip-kajog = eyJhbGciOiJIUzI1NiIsInR5cCI6IkpXVCJ9.eyJzdWIiOiI2dKYGGIn0.afsnASii

[ ] Verify the Tumbledry locker access flow end to end: QR unlock, fallback PIN, and the stale-reservation timeout. New folks: test against the Mossgate staging lockers only, never the demo wall in the lobby. Confirm the audit event fires on every open, including failed attempts. Once all three paths pass, record the release against the build token shown below.

pipeline stamp: htk9_17223437d

## Artifact Signing and Canary Gates

At Murrowfield, every artifact entering the canary pipeline must be signed; unsigned builds are rejected at the intake gate. Canary promotion follows three gates — 2%, 20%, and full traffic — each requiring clean error budgets for 20 minutes. A failed gate triggers automatic rollback and re-queues the artifact for review. New team members should verify their toolchain can produce valid signatures before their first deploy. All gate-eligible artifacts are signed with the key below.

signing key of bahaf-bagaf = bky19_uiUxDExuKwEKEZfEG19